What are the Signs of Tooth Nerve Damage?
- Numbness or lack of feeling in the tongue, gums, cheeks, jaw or face.
- A tingling or pulling sensation in these areas.
- Pain or a burning feeling in these areas.
- Loss of ability to taste.
- Difficulties with speech due to one or more of the above.
Can you get nerve damage from dental work?
It is possible to suffer nerve injury through dental work; this can be after an injection for anaesthesia, tooth replacement, crowns or after a tooth extraction (see Wisdom Teeth). There are two main nerves in the mouth that can be susceptible to damage these are the lingual nerve and the inferior alveolar nerve.

How do you know if a filling was done wrong?
If one area of your tooth is consistently uncomfortable or the source of pain, you may have a damaged or loose filling. Eating can place pressure on the filling, which may aggravate the tissue below. If food particles or liquids creep under a loose filling, that can also cause discomfort.
How long does it take for a cavity to hit a nerve?
A person who can’t brush or floss, who accumulates acid-producing bacteria around the teeth, who does not use fluoride or oral calcium products, and who has stomach acid in the mouth from GERD or bulimia can grow cavities that invade the dental nerve in as little as three or six months.
Can a nerve be damaged by a dentist drilling?
Answer: Yes, the nerve can be damage due to drilling. It is possible when drilling to remove the decay from a tooth, the drill will go into the nerve. Usually means that you will need a root canal. Most dentist will try and remove all decay from a tooth without touching the nerve, but sometimes its too late. ( the decay is beyong repair).

Can a dental implant cause nerve damage?
Dental implants are placed directly into the bone. If the implant comes into close contact with any branches of the nerves, it can cause damage to it. Most of these cases are preventable with proper planning beforehand.
Why does it hurt when the nerve in my tooth is dead?
